Battle in Middle Earth - Osgood Slaughter 2/23/89
This is the first release (hopefully the last) for the doc
check removal found while playing Middle Earth. With this type
of copy protection, there is always the possibility of others
popping up during the game and unless one has the time to play
the entire game (I don't), we pretty much have to take em out
one at a time. This particular cp, occurs on christmas day (about
9:00 am). It still prompts for the correct location of some random
town, but any entry will work. This BATCH Fix, again, requires
DEBUG.COM and LORD.EXE (from the 1st disk) to be in the same directory.
You should probably run this on a duplicate disk, just in case they
released another version. Well, let me know what happens.
